New Pantai Expressway (NPE)

Project Description

Client: Road Builders (M) Sdn Bhd
Location: Subang Jaya - Pantai - Kuala Lumpur
Services: Civil & Structural / Electrical & Mechanical
Completion Date: 2004
Project Value: MYR 580 Million

MMSB Consult in association with Perunding ZKR was appointed as Civil & Structural / Electrical & Mechanical consultancy engineers for the privatised New Pantai Highway. (Later named New Pantai Expressway - NPE) The proposed expressway is, approximately 21km length and commenced from Subang Jaya and terminates at Jalan Bangsar via Jalan Klang Lama. It connects with both the Kuala Lumpur - Seremban Expressway and the Federal Highway Route II.

The project involved the upgrading of existing roadways and consists of 7 grade separated interchanges. There are 16 nos. of bridge structures, 2 underpasses and 5 toll plazas. The bridges are of conventional beam and slab type utilising precast M-beams while the underpasses were built using open-cut construction method.

Extensive geotechnical and geological studies were carried out for this project as height of fill ranged from 15m to 30m due to space constraint. The design also involved filling of 2 major ponds with depth varying from - 3m to 16m.

As the alignment runs through congested urban environment, significant utility services diversion was encountered. Similarly, extensive and efficient traffic management was employed during the course of construction.

MMSB's scope includes:

  • Overall detailed design
  • Diversion of existing utility and services
  • Construction in congested urban development
  • Tolling facilities
  • Traffic management
  • Geotechnical design - pond reclamation, slope stability
  • Design of electrical services
  • Roadside drainage, cross-culverts and hydrological studies
  • Contract BQ and documentation
  • Construction supervision and technical support during construction
